The track was built by Johnny Issac and opened about mid season of 2003. I always liked the track, though is was well laid out and racer friendly.
Because of internal family legal "issues" Johnny pulled the plug after the 2007 season. I have heard conflicting reports of the track condition, some say the track and pits are intact and untouched, could easily be reopened. Others say some of the asphalt has been sold off?
